Craig originally owned a vineyard in Pipers Brook, studying wine making and working in some of the best Tasmanian wineries in the region. Peta joined Craig and studied viticulture in Tasmania. This very vineyard became important to our family, as it was Peta and Craig's wedding venue, and home, where they welcomed their two beautiful children in the following years. This passion for farming, producing and creating alcohol never truly left us as we moved to Western Australia. It continues to be a family affair with Ronan completing Agribusiness degree and Louisa utilising her media skills and leadership that she is learning at University.

The Farm!


We farm source as many ingredients as we can to make Whooping Frog Fig Gin and and Humming Frog Mandarin gin and produce our alcohol on our farm In Hamel, Western Australia. This decreases our carbon footprint and creates intimate control over our product taste. Our farm is home to 100 mandarin trees, 10 Fig trees, 3000 grape vines, 2 very hungry miniature Hereford steers, a flock of Chickens and Guinea fowl. The animals of the farm keep us all very busy when we are not making gin, from our cows jumping the fence to eat the Mandarins, our birds laying eggs in places we weren’t even sure they could get into.
